COMPANY B, 52d REGIMENT GEORGIA VOLUNTEER INFANTRY
ARMY OF TENNESSEE C. S. A.

WHITE COUNTY, GEORGIA     CLEVELAND VOLUNTEERS

As Compiled by Lillian Henderson

Moore, John Jay- Captain March 4, 1862 . Elected Major March 16, 1862 . Wounded at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16, 1863 . Resigned in 1863. Boyd, Augusta F.- Captain. See private Co. D.

Meeks, John W.- 1st Lieutenant March 4, 1862 . Resigned on account of ill health July 22, 1862 . Resignation accepted August 9, 1862 . Pension records show he enlisted as a private in Co. H, 11th Regiment Ga. Cavalry September 1864 . (Not found in this command.) Surrendered near Columbia, S. C. May 1865 . (Born in Habersham County, Ga . September 21, 1833.)

Blackburn, Eli B. 2d Lieutenant March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led July 6, 1863 . Resigned, "Stating that if resignation was accepted he would immediately join ranks of 25th North Carolina Vols.," January 19,1864 . Name not borne on 25th North Carolina Vols. Died at Marble Hill, Ga . March 1902.

Richardson, Jesse- Jr. 2d Lieutenant March 4, 1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Died at Point Lookout, Md.

Freeman, N. M.- 1st Sergeant March 4,1862 . Killed at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16, 1863 .

Carter, John T.- 2d Sergeant March 4,1862 .

Bowen, Helm H.- 3d Sergeant March 4, 1862 . Pension records show he was at home, sick with fever, close of war. Died in White County , Ga . September 2,1906.

Nix, William M . 4th Sergeant March 4,1862 .

Blalock, Robert C.- 5th Sergeant March 4, 1862 . Pension records show he contracted rheumatism in right shoulder, hip, knee and ankle and was sent to Dalton, Ga . hospital in 1864. Transferred to Atlanta, Ga . hospital and furloughed home. (Born in Ga . September 21, 1823. Died in Banks County , Ga . in 1891.)

Allen, James Coleman- 1st Corporal March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 7, 1863.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7,1863 . Pension records show he surrendered at Greensboro, N. C. April 26, 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. October 30, 1839. Died in Hall County , Ga . April 6, 1923.)

Crumley, L. F.- 2d Corporal March 4, 1862 . Died of chronic diarrhea, while home on furlough, March 29,1863 .

Ledford, Elbert Coleman- 3d Corporal March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 , and paroled there July 7, 1863 . Elected Sheriff of White County , Ga . and discharged in 1863. Westmoreland, Columbus C.- 4th Corporal March 4,1862 . Pension records show he was sent from Nashville, Tenn. to Columbus, Miss. to guard wagon train; and from there to Union Point, Ga . Furloughed for 5 days March 1865. Ordered to report to Atlanta, Ga . Surrendered April 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. May 16, 1840. Died in White County , Ga . September 10, 1916.)


Abernathy, Robert E.- private March 4, 1862 . Died with jaundice and erysipelas in Knoxville, Tenn. hospital October 4, or 10, 1862 .

Adams, J. R.- private September 19,1862 . Died in Murray County , Ga . November 12, 1862 .

Alexander, P. M .- private March 4, 1862 . Transferred to Co. C, 24th Regiment Ga . Inf. March 14, 1862 . Roll for August 30, 1864 , last on file, shows him present. No later record.

Allen, Marshal L.- Enlisted as a private in Co. C, 24th Regiment Ga . Inf. August 24, 1861. Roll dated October 31, 1861 , shows him present, sick in hospital. No later record in this company. Pension records show he was discharged, disability, in 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. September 1863 . Sent to Columbus, Georgia hospital, result of measles contracted in service, in 1863 . Sent to Augusta, Georgia hospital in 1864. Furloughed home for 30 days, on account of smallpox contracted in Augusta, Ga . hospital, December 1864 . At home on sick furlough close of war. Paroled at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865. (Born in Ga . June 17, 1844. Died in White County , Ga . January 3,1921.)

Allen, Nelson- private March 4, 1862 . Died in Tennessee in 1862 .

Allen, William C.- private March 4, 1862 . Died at Rutledge; Ga . March 6,1862 .

Allison, William- private March 4, 1862 . Died of disease at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 .

Anderson, Zaddock- private September 6,1862 . Died with chronic diarrhea in Chattanooga, Tenn. hospital November 17, 1862 .

Arthur, R.- private July 10,1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Never heard from.

Bedford, J. A.- private March 4,1862 . Paroled in 1865 .

Bell, James Cicero- private March 4, 1862 .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him on detached service. Received pay at Brandon, Miss. January 22,1864 , for service rendered from July 1-December 31,1863 . Pension records show he was paroled at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865 . (Born in Cherokee County , N. C. November -10,1834. Died in White County , Ga . September 8,1908.)

Blalock, C. C.- private March 4,1862 .

Boggs, John- private March 4, 1862 . Appointed Sergeant. Wounded.

Bramblett, A. W.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led July 6,1863 . No later record.

Brock, John W.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led July 1863 .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him present. Pension records show he surrendered at Greensboro, N. C. April 26, 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. February 1826.)

Brown, S. B.- private July 10,1862 .

Bruce, Jasper P.- private March 4,1862 .

Calwell, John F. (or Colwell, John F.)- Appointed 2d Corporal of Co. K, 8th Regiment Ga . State Troops November 7, 1861 . Roll or April 25, 1862 , last on file, shows him present. Mustered out May 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. May 1862 . Pension records show he was transferred to Co. B, 6th Regiment Ga . Cavalry May 10, 1862 . Paroled at Charlotte, N. C. May 3, 1865 . (Born in Ga . April 7, 1837. Died in Union County , Ga . January 23, 1911.)

Cantrell, James L.- private March 4, 1862 . Elected 1st Lieutenant August 15,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 7, 1863 .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ent. Died in 1864 .

Cantrell, John L.- private March 4, 1862 . Appointed 2d Sergeant. Wounded and capt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16, 1863 . Paroled on field May 27, 1863 .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him present. Pension records show he surrendered at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. April 29, 1843.)

Cantrell, K. C.- See private Co. C.

Carr, R. C.- private September 6,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led July 16,1863 . No later record.

Carroll, David N.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Exchanged at Fort Delaware, Del. in 1863 . Died of fever contracted in prison, at Augusta, Ga ., August 22,1863 .

Carroll, W. A. private March 4,1862 . Appointed 2d Sergeant May 1,1862 . Killed at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 .

Clotfelter, F. H.- private August 16,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led July 6,1863 . No later record.

Colley, Harrison (or Cooley)- private September 6, 1862 . Killed at Vicksburg, Miss. July 2,1863 .

Colley, John H.- private Mar. 4,1862 . Wounded in right arm at Resaca, Ga . May 14,1864 . Discharged, disability. (Born in Ga . June 1844.)

Crumley, Francis Marion - private May 1, 1862 . Died of disease in White County , Ga . August 22,1863 .

Crumley, L. F.- private March 4,1862 . Died of disease at Cleveland, Ga . March 25,1863 .

Dodd, G. N.- private September 6,1862 .

Dooley, Thomas A.- private March 4, 1862 . Pension records show he surrendered at Atlanta, Ga . April 1865 . (Born in White County , Ga . December 1837. Died at Nacoochee, Ga . January 6, 1892.)

Dooley, William H.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 6, 1863 . Roll for December 31,1863 , last on file, shows him present. Pension records show he was wounded in back at Atlanta, Ga . July 22, 1864. Surrendered at Kingston, Ga . May 12, 1865 . (Born in White County , Ga . in 1840. Died in Forsyth County April 30,1928.)

Dorsey, Albert T.- private March 4, 1862 . Appointed 1st Sergeant.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led in 1863 . Pension records show he was disabled by rheumatism, contracted in service, December 24,1864 . Paroled at Atlanta, Ga ., May 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. January 4, 1837.)

Dorsey, D. J.- private March 4,1862 . Died in service.

Dover, G. B.- private July 10, 1862 . Roll for December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7,1863 .

Durham, Theodore P.- Enlisted as a private in Co. G, 8th Regiment Ga . State Troops November 7, 1861 . Roll dated April 25, 1862 , last on file, shows him present. Mustered out May 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. September 6, 1862 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him present. No later record.

Early, Christopher Columbus- private March 15,1864 . Wounded at Resaca, Ga . May 14,1864 . Pension records show he contracted measles and was sent to Macon, Ga . hospital August 1, 1864 . Relapsed at Jonesboro, Ga . August 31, 1864 . Returned to hospital in 1864 . Disease settled on lungs. (Born in Ga . October 8,1846. Died in White County , Ga . May 1910.)

Edwards, Francis M.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Nashville, Tenn. December 6,1864 . Released at Camp Chase, O. June 12, 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. May 9, 1832. Died in White County , Ga . in 1920.)

Elliott, Thomas J.- private March 4, 1862 . Name cancelled on original roll.

Ellison, William- private July 10, 1862 . Died at Vicksburg, Miss. in 1863 .

Ferguson, G. B. (or G. R.)- private July 10, 1862 .

Fitts, John B.- private July 10,1862 . Died of measles at Rich mond, Va. in 1862 .

Fitzgerald, William- private July 10, 1862 . Missing at siege of Vicksburg, Miss. July 1863 .

Franklin, Ivan Pierce (or John Pierce)- private July 10,1862 . Died at Atlanta, Ga . August 12, 1863 . Buried there in Oakland Cemetery.

Freeman, William- private March 4, 1862 . Appointed 1st Corporal.

Gabriel, H. C. (or Gable)- private March 4,1862 . Wounded at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16, 1863 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led in 1863 . Transferred to Co.---, 11th Ga . Cavalry in 1864 . Surrendered in S. C. April 1865 . (Born in Ga . February 14,1830.)

Gibby, Robert-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Marietta, Ga . July 3,1864 . Released at Camp Morton, Ind. May 20,1865 . (Born in White County , Ga . in 1846.)

Goss, John J.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Marietta, Ga . July 3, 1864 . Mustered into 6th U. S. Vol. Inf. at Camp Douglas; Ill. April 3, 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. April 5,1830.)

Gregory, J. H.- private March 4, 1862 . Absent without leave March 10, 1862 .

Gregory, J. N.- private March 4, 1862 . Absent without leave March 10,1862 .

Hamilton, Milton B.- private April 16, 1862 . Received payment August 13,1863 , for services from May 1, to June 30,1863 . No later record.

Harrold, J. J.- private March 4,1862 . Took o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Louisville, Ky., and released September 26, 1864 . Sent from Dept. of Cumberland to be released north of Ohio River.

Henderson, Albert H. - private March 4,1862 . Pension records show he was sick with brain fever at Camp McDonald, Ga . May 1, 1862 . Sent home about May 22, 1862 . On detached service March 1864 . Enlisted in Co. G, l2th Regiment Ga . Militia Cavalry in 1864 . Surrendered at Kingston, Ga . May 12, 1865 . (Born in Ga . December 25,1842.)

Henderson, J. H.- private March 4, 1862 . Discharged, disability, in 1862 .

Holcomb, William J. private July 10, 1862 . Died of chronic diarrhea in Ringgold, Ga . hospital January 11,1863 .

Horton, G. B.- private July 10,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led September 1863 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7, 1863 . No later record.

Howard, Elisha- private March 4, 1862 . Contracted disease in chest in 1863 . Pension records show he surrendered at Greensboro, N. C. April 26,1865 . (Born in South Carolina May 1830.)

Hunt, K. C.- private March 4,1862 . Captured in White County , Ga ., date not stated. Sent to Camp Chase, O. in 1864 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Louisville, Ky. July 18, 1864 . (Born in Ga . January 5,1842.)

Ingram, W. P.- private September 1864 . Pension records show he was at home on furlough close of war.

Jackson, D. W.- private May 1,1862 . Died in service.

Jackson, James A.- private March 4, 1862 . Deserted at Missionary Ridge, Tenn. November 25, 1863 .

Jackson, S.- private July 10,1862 . Died February 18,1863 .

Jackson, William M.- private March 4, 1862 . Died in Atlanta, Ga . August 11,1863 . Buried there in Oakland Cemetery.

Kimsey, Isaac B.- private March 4,1862 . Died in service.

Kimsey, Thomas H.- private March 4,1862 . Died at Big Creek Gap, Tenn. in 1862 .

Kimsey, William P.- private September 6,1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5,1864 .

Lackey, J. D. (or Luckey)- private March 4, 1862 . Name cancelled on original roll.

Ledford, Curtis A.- Enlisted as a private in Co. G, 5th Regiment Ga . State Troops November 7, 1861 . Discharged March 20, 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. July 10, 1862.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led there July 7,1863 . Roll dated December 31,1863 , last on file, shows him present. Pension records show he was paroled at Kingston, Ga . May 12, 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. January 1,1841. Died in White County in 1910.)

Ledford, Jeptha A.- private July 10, 1862 . Discharged at Knoxville, Tenn. in 1862 . Reenlisted.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Paroled on field May 1863 . Pension records show he was at home on 30 days' furlough close of war. (Born in Ga . in 1845.)

Ledford, Thomas L.- private March 4,1862 . Wounded at Vicksburg, Miss. July 2, 1863 , and captured July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 6, 1863 . Pension records show he surrendered at Greensboro, N. C. April 26, 1865 . Died at Milledgeville, Ga .in 1918.

Ledford, Wesley R.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Exchanged at Fort Delaware, Del. February 1864 . Pension records show he surrendered at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. September 5,1832. Died in White County , Ga . in 1913.)

Long, James- private September 19,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 1863 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7,1863 . No later record.

Maddox, J. C.- private March 4, 1862 .

McDowell, Joseph D. private March 10, 1862 . Transferred.

McKinney, John- private March 4,1862 . Wounded in left leg, necessitating amputation below knee, at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Resident of Ga . since 1858.

McKinney, William- private March 4, 1862 . Died at Tazewell, Tenn. September 23,1862 .

Merritt, Stephen R.- private March 4, 1862 . Appointed Sergeant.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 3, 1863 . Paroled there July 6, 1863 . Exchanged at Mobile Harbor, Ala. August 4, 1863 . On detached service with Co. A, 2d Battalion Troops and Defenses at Macon, Ga . November -December 1864 . Pension records show he was on light duty between Macon and Atlanta, Ga . April 1865 . (Born in Ga . August 20, 1843. Died in Hall County , Ga . December 29, 1928.)

Morris, R. A.- private March 4,1862 . Died of measles at Knoxville, Tenn. in 1863 .

Mullinax, James W.- private March 18,1862 .

Nix, M. J.- private May 1, 1862 . Discharged on account of rupture June 1863 . (Born in White County , Ga . about 1827.)

Norris, Robert J.- private May 1, 1862 . Contracted typhoid fever in Mississippi April 25,1863 . Sent home to White County , Ga . on furlough April 30,1863 , and died July 25,1863 .

Oaks, David-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g Miss. July 3, 1863 . Released at Camp Douglas, Ill. May 16, 1865 .

Oaks, Jesse - private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led there July 6,1863 . No later record.

O'Kelly, P. J.- private March 4,1862.

Palmer, James P.- private March 4, 1862 . Died of fever and measles in Atlanta, Ga . hospital July 4, 1862 . Buried there in Oakland Cemetery.

Palmer, Solomon- private March 4,1862 . Pension records show he was sent home on sick furlough from Newnan, Ga . June 1864 . Unable to return to command. (Born in Habersham County , Ga . November 17, 1838. Died in Newton County , Ga . in 1923.)

Palmer, William- private March 4,1862 . Pension records show he was sent home with typhoid fever October 1864 . Unable to return to command. (Born in White County , Ga . April 17, 1845.)

Pilgrim, Francis Marion- private September 6,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there in 1863 . Captured in White County , Ga . July 22, 1864 . Took o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Louisville, Ky. September 1864 . and sent from the Dept. of the Cumberland to be released north of the Ohio River. (Born in White County , Ga . March 1834.)

Pilgrim, William - private August 8, 1863 . Captured in White County , Ga .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Louisville, Ky. September 26,1864 .

Pruitt, M. Presley- private September 6, 1862 . Pension records show he was injured by fall from hand car at Franklin, Tenn. December 1, 1864 . Furloughed home, disabled, January 1865 . (Born in Spartanburg, S. C. July 1837. Died in Habersham County , Ga . February 14,1903.)

Richardson, Joseph A.- Enlisted as a private in Co. G, 8th Regiment Ga . State Troops November 7, 1861 . Roll for April 25, 1862 , last on file, shows him present. Mustered out May 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. July 10, 1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16, 1863 . Released at Fort Delaware, Del. July 4, 1863 . Pension records show he surrendered at Greensboro, N. C. April 26, 1865 . (Born in Ga . November 17,1842.)

Roberts, David O.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led in 1863 . Pension records show he was at home on sick furlough March 1,1865 . Unable to reach command, he enlisted in Captain McClure's Company Ga . Militia in 1865 . Paroled at Kingston, Ga . May 12, 1865 . (Born in Ga . Died in Lumpkin County , Ga . April 16,1925.)

Roberts, William H.- private July 10, 1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Exchanged July 1863 . Furloughed for 60 days from Augusta, Ga . hospital November 1864 . Commissioned Justice of Peace January 1, 1865 . (Born in Ga . February 15,1841. Died in White County , Ga . March 24,1917.)

Rogers, James- private March 4,1862 . Killed at Baker s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 .

Sears, V. F.- private March 4,1862 . Died in service.

Simms, John V.- private May 1,1862 . Died in service.

Slaton, Nathaniel- private March 4, 1862 . Signed pay roll for bounty April 13,1862 . No later record.

Smith, Henry J.- private March 4,1862 .

Smith, J. Harvey- private March 4,1862 . Wounded at Atlanta, Ga . July 22,1864 .

Sosebee, J. W.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 3, 1863 . Paroled in 1863 . Wounded, thigh permanently disabled at Atlanta, Ga ., July 22, 1864 . Furloughed home from Atlanta, Ga . hospital in 1864 . Unfit for further service.

Standridge, Henry B.- private July 10, 1862 . Died at Vicksburg, Miss. August 1,1863 .

Standridge, Jacob C.- private March 4,1862 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5, 1864 .

Standridge, James M.- private March 4,1862 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5,1864 .

Standridge, Joseph- private July 10, 1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 16,1863 . Paroled at Fort Delaware, Del. July 3, 1863 . Exchanged at City Point, Va. July 6, 1863 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5, 1864 .

Standridge, Kinsey- private July 10,1862 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7,1863 . No later record.

Standridge, Nathan -Enlisted as a private in Co. G, 8th Regiment Ga . State Troops November 7,1861 . Elected Jr. 2d Lieutenant. Roll for April 25, 1862 , last on file, shows him present. Mustered out May 1862 . Enlisted as a private in Co. B, 52d Regiment Ga . Inf. July 10,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 .Paroled there July 6, 1863 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ave since October 7, 1863 . No later record.

Stovall, James W.- private July 10, 1862 . Died at Atlanta, Ga . December 3,1862 . Buried there in Oakland Cemetery.

Stovall, John H.- private July 10,1862 . Wounded at Resaca, Ga . May 14, 1864 .

Stover, Alfred K.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Baker's Creek, Miss. May 17, 1863 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5, 1864 .

Stover, Jeremiah L.- private July 10,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Released on oath of allegiance to U. S. Govt. at Chattanooga, Tenn. March 5,1864 .

Suggs, G. W.- private July 10, 1862 . Died at Atlanta, Ga . December 2, 1862 . Buried there in Oakland Cemetery.

Suttles, J. L.- private July 10,1862 .

Sutton, James E.- private July 10, 1862 . Discharged, disability, March 1863 . (Born in Ga . September 2, 1838. Died in White County , Ga . in 1926.)

Taylor, C. Holt (or B. Holt)- private September 19,1862.

Taylor, George N.- private September 19, 1862 . Pension records show he surrendered at Athens, Ga . April 1865 . (Born in Habersham County , Ga . April 6, 1833. Died in White County , Ga . in 1914.)

Taylor, Jasper W.- private March 4,1862 . Died in service.

Taylor, J. H.- private March 4, 1862 . Died in White County , Ga . November 7,1862 .

Turner, T. R.- private July 10,1862 . Died at Readyville, Tenn. December 17,1862 .

Wade, David E.- private August 5,1862 . Killed at Jackson, or Vicksburg, Miss. July 1863 .

Wells, J. S.- private March 4,1862 .

West, William B.- private March 4,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4,1863 . Paroled July 6,1863 . Roll dated December 31, 1863 , last on file, shows him absent without leave from October 7,1863 . Pension records show he was "Cut off from command. Joined General Wofford's command and surrendered at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865 ." (Born in Ga . January 3,1841.)

Westmoreland, Joseph B.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 1863 . Wounded at Franklin, Tenn. November 30, 1864 . Pension records show he was furloughed for 60 days January 1865 . "Joined Cavalry at Cleveland, Ga . in 1865 . Paroled at Kingston, Ga . May 12,1865 ." (Born in Ga . December 25,1844.)

Westmoreland, Robert- private July 10, 1862 . Died, relapse of measles in White County , Ga ., November 15,1862 .

White , John, Sr .- private June 10, 1862 . Captured at Vicksburg, Miss. July 4, 1863 . Paroled there July 1863 . Pension records show he was unfit for further service. (Born in Habersham County , Ga . in 1836. Died in White County , Ga . June 14, 1897.)

Wilkins, J. M.- private March 4,1862 . Name cancelled on original roll.

Wofford, Joseph D.- private March 4,1862 . Captured at Cassville, Ga . May 20,1864 . Enlisted in U. S. Navy at Rock Island, Ill. June 10, 1864 .

Word, G. Columbus- private March 4, 1862 . Transferred to Co. ----,  l4th Battn. Ga . Light Artillery in 1864 .
